When a person jumps from a tree to ground, what happens to the momentum of the person upon striking the ground is that it is transferred to earth. The momentum is not lost, it is conserved by being transferred to the ground. But it can also be lost to the impulse.

A negative charge, if free to move in an electric field, will move from a low potential point to a high potential point. To move a positive charge against the electric field, work has to be done by you or a force external to the field.
